Handover: date localization — Moved all date rendering in Fernwick to the `localedate` helper; no raw `toLocaleString` calls remain. Remaining work: Quennish locale has no short-month data, falls back to numeric. Tests live in `spec/dates`. Config strings sit in the Tarnby vault, which resealed during the migration. Unseal it with the recovery passphrase below.

vault phrase of bajof-hahip = sorael-ulaix

Subject: Halveston plant capacity — decision

Team,

We will proceed with Option B: adding a second shift at Halveston rather than expanding the Dornick line. Capex stays under ceiling; throughput rises 22 percent by Q3. Procurement and HR to confirm staffing and tooling timelines by Friday. No external communication until sign-off. Context on the broader plans is in the confidential note below.

board note of kadug-tawig: Only 5 of the 100 pilot accounts renewed Oliath, so a churn review is set for April 15.

Plugin authors must set `PLOTTIX_REGION` (defaults to `kestrel-west`) and `PLOTTIX_DEBOUNCE_MS` before registering custom suggestion providers. Suggestion providers are resolved in registration order; the first non-empty result wins. Do not cache responses longer than 300 seconds — the Gavelton geocoder rotates its indexes nightly and stale entries will 404. Rate limits apply per key, not per plugin. Add the following line to authenticate against the suggestion backend.

secret setting of bagag-kajof: RELAY_SECRET8=d9a517d5

### Step 4: Stabilize the integration tests

Heads up: the Tollgate payments suite is flaky mostly because tests share one sandbox ledger. Before migrating, give each test run its own namespace and bump the settlement poll timeout — the old default is way too tight. Once that's in place, reruns should drop to near zero. The test harness picks up these configuration values at startup.

config for hahip-yajep:
holix:
  log_level: error
  metrics_host: metrics.holix.qorvellabs.internal
  pin: 9600
  pool_size: 8